Hey all, this marks the first of my mini-reviews of the various games the 24 Hour RPG Project has spilled forth. I'm gonna be hitting each one in its own thread, and offering some advice and comments. Probably not a huge amount, as there's so much ground to cover, but still.
Good Points:
Very cool layour/design. The use of background was interesting, as was the "coffee stain" (but see below), really brought me into reading it in detail.
Interesting development on the mechanics of Caffiene vs Insomnia, and what you can do with extra doses of the drug.
Caffiene Suppository. Wow.
Points to Work on:
Layout: The Coffee Stain should be reduced in transparency and words should flow through it, not inside it. having some words appear inside the coffee blob was a little... ok, a LOT distracting.
Spelling, grammar checks. But hey, the author is FRIGGIN ITALAN- I give him MAD PROPS for being able to write this well in English, and encourage him to contribute more in the future.
Action resolution: There was no scale of difficulty. Even a basic one would have made teh game a little more playable.
And with the above, examples of play. Games without examples of play make the baby Jesus cry.
The setting: This needs the most work. I see the kind of world we're left in, but I don't see the need for "adventuring". It doesn't seem like there's any imperitive to get out there and do stuff. A couple ideas in this area would have really helped.
The archetypes: I love games with archetypes. Having said that, though, if this game is developed it really needs to show how a Preacher, Technician, Manager and Soldier can get together and do anything other than fly apart on their own little missions. Admittedly, this is a flaw of games like Cyberpunk, of which this is clearly a nod to, but still.
Overall: Great start!
